Broncos Power Past Falcons

1/26/2023 9:28:00 PM | Women's Basketball

BOISE, Idaho – Anna Ostlie and Elodie Lalotte combined for 13 points in the fourth quarter to lift Boise State to a 60-55 win over Air Force, Thursday.
 
Mya Hansen assisted five of the team's 11 field goals in the first half as the Broncos (9-12, 4-4 MW) shot 52.4% from the floor. Both teams struggled to take care of the ball in the opening half, combining for 31 first-half turnovers as the Falcons (10-11, 5-4) led 28-23 at the break.
 
Boise State retook the lead early in the third quarter as Dani Bayes hit two 3-pointers to spur an 8-2 run. Air Force quickly regrouped and retook the lead as the teams battled for the remainder of the quarter. Tatum Thompson hit a bucket with 15 seconds remaining in the period to cut the Falcon lead to one entering the final 10 minutes.
 
The Broncos held Air Force scoreless through the first 4:51 of the final quarter to take a four-point lead, but a quick 6-0 spurt gave the Falcons a 49-47 lead midway through the period. Ostlie hit a 3-pointer from the wing to retake the lead, then dished out an assist to Lalotte to give the team a 52-49 lead with 3:26 remaining. Boise State held onto the lead for next two minutes, with Hansen hitting a free throw with 26 seconds remaining to give the Broncos a 58-55 advantage. Boise State buckled down defensively for a stop on the final possession and Ostlie sealed the game at the line with a pair of free throws.

Top Broncos

- Elodie Lalotte led the Broncos with 12 points on the night, shooting 6-of-9 from the field.
- Anna Ostlie scored seven of her nine points in the fourth quarter. Ostlie shot 2-of-3 from the floor and made all four of her free throw attempts.
- Mya Hansen finished with nine points and a team-high six assists.
- Natalie Pasco shot 3-of-6 from the floor to finish with seven points.

Notables

- Mya Hansen tied her career-high with six assists on the night. 
- Dani Bayes and Trista Hull both recorded a career-high three steals.
- Boise State outrebounded Air Force 34-20.
- Abby Muse has blocked three or more shots in three straight games.

Quotables

"It feels good that we finished the game. We haven't come from behind much. We've come close, but we haven't really come from behind and finished the deal and I was glad we were able to tonight." – head coach Gordy Presnell
 
"Anna was phenomenal. She had three turnovers in two minutes in the first half and we all knew she could do better than that. She came out and hit some big shots for us. Her minutes were huge." - Presnell
 
"We've struggled with finishing games this season. It was a great feeling to be able to pull this one out. That's something that we've focused on." – junior Elodie Lalotte
